Capricorn - Pisces

Sign Ruler Mode Element Polarity Aspect
Capricorn Saturn Cardinal Earth Negative Signs are in sextile but actual aspects can range from near semi-sextile (31o) to near square (89o) depending on actual location of Suns.
Pisces Neptune Mutable Water Negative

What you like about each other:  Capricorn will be drawn to the warmth and emotion of Pisces.  Pisces will like Cappy's quiet manner and practical nature, which will give the fish a sense of security.

What drives you crazy:  Capricorn refusal/inability to show emotion versus Pisces refusal/inability to control emotion.

This is another one of those relationships that can work very well when the complementary traits come together in a positive manner.  You wouldn't think that a Fish and a Goat would make a good pair, but it really boils down to the fact that each of them has something that the other needs.  Cappy tends to be too withdrawn, practical and controlled whereas Pisces tends to be floating in a sea of emotion, much like a jellyfish.  Thus, if Cappy sets up a nice 100 gallon or so fish tank, the Goat can benefit from a little emotional stimulation and Pisces can benefit from a more secure environment.  I like to think of the Earth - Water combination as either a nice spring rain or possibly a dam on a river.  The Earth can always stand a good rain (but certainly not a flood) and nothing gives water more power than some constraints.

Again, having a Cardinal sign matched with a Mutable is usually harmonious, unless Moon signs or Ascendants get in the way.  It is always good to have one person who is in charge, knows it and likes it.  However, the caution here is that it's easy for Pisces to take advantage of the Goat (or anyone else, for that matter) who relieves them of responsibility.  Then they can just go back to bodysurfing through the sea of life and let someone else handle the hard stuff.
